The History
Gordian III (AD 238–244) became emperor at just 13 years old, rising to power after the deaths of his grandfather and uncle, who briefly ruled as joint emperors. His reign was marked by campaigns in the East against the Sassanian Persians, though he would ultimately die young under uncertain circumstances. Coins from his rule often emphasized themes of unity and stability—virtues Rome needed in an unsettled century.
Coin Details
Emperor: Gordian III (AD 238–244)
Denomination: Sestertius (large bronze)
Date: c. AD 238–244
Mint: Rome
Obverse: IMP GORDIANVS PIVS FEL AVG — Laureate, draped, and cuirassed bust right
Reverse: CONCORDIA MILIT S C — Concordia seated left, holding patera and cornucopia
Material: Ancient bronze
Diameter: ~28–30 mm
Weight: ~18–20 g
Patina: Deep olive and brown
